Fire Ravages Business Joint, IDP’s Home in Loum

A fire accident has destroyed a makeshift wooden structure in the town of Loum, Moungo Division of the Littoral Region.

The ravaged structure was serving as a business Joint for a dealer in motorcycle parts, and as a residence.


Reports say the fire reportedly started from the motorcycle store, before spreading.

The store had been reportedly given to him to use for a while before the unfortunate incident.


The fire equally spread to the nearby room, which housed an Internally Displaced Person, who had escaped war from the anglophone regions.

The population could do very little to save the structure and other properties within it.


The fire fighting brigade was equally alerted, but as always, they arrived too late.

Most disturbing too according to reports is the fact that the fire incident happened amidst a massive downpour of rain, which sadly though was not enough to put the fire off.
